Transaction 38e911b8135bb3e1ff7983490331d9afc476f4adfd93344cc6b2f50efa13464e
1 Input
2 Outputs
- 38e911b8135bb3e1ff7983490331d9afc476f4adfd93344cc6b2f50efa13464e:0
- 38e911b8135bb3e1ff7983490331d9afc476f4adfd93344cc6b2f50efa13464e:1
value 540304104
address 1FDvMLWCMxAHfBEd2cwPe9D2tmGdWBBYzh
value 27395896
address 1AhxVs35dvy2SpCcBUjSytC6FCgbe6K1ac